Who We Are
UCI Health is the clinical enterprise of the University of California, Irvine, and the only academic health system based in Orange County. UCI Health is comprised of its main campus, UCI Medical Center, a 459-bed, acute care hospital in Orange, Calif., four hospitals and affiliated physicians of the UCI Health Community Network in Orange and Los Angeles counties and ambulatory care centers across the region. Listed among America's Best Hospitals by U.S. News & World Report for 23 consecutive years, UCI Medical Center provides tertiary and quaternary care and is home to Orange County's only National Cancer Institute-designated comprehensive cancer center, high-risk perinatal/neonatal program and American College of Surgeons-verified Level I adult and Level II pediatric trauma center, gold level 1 geriatric emergency department and regional burn center. UCI Health serves a region of nearly 4 million people in Orange County, western Riverside County and southeast Los Angeles County.

Your Role on the Team
Position Summary:
Incumbents perform the full range of basic diagnostic Ultrasound procedures. Will prepare and position patients, adjust equipment to best demonstrate area of interest, operate various stationary and portable equipment and imaging systems. May rotate to other areas of the medical center. Hours will include holiday rotation. Will perform exams on adult and pediatric patients. Will maintain equipment and log all reported repairs. Will rotate shifts and assignments as needed.
What It Takes to be Successful
Required Qualifications:
- Requires ARDMS credentials in Abdomen and/or OB/Gyn and/or Vascular upon hire and a second credential of Abdomen and/or OB/Gyn and/or Vascular by end of 6-month probationary period
- Must perform both inpatient and outpatient exams, and all other ultrasound exams as needed.
- Must demonstrate customer service skills appropriate to the job
- Graduate of a formal accredited ultrasound training program in an approved school
- Flexibility in scheduling, ability to rotate shifts and coverage for weekends and holidays
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English
- Current BLS certification
- Ability to maintain a work pace appropriate to the workload
-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ships across the Health System
Preferred Qualifications:
- Prefer vascular and neuro ultrasound experience
- Prefer recent work experience in an acute care setting
- Prefer experience/training in musculoskeletal, transcranial doppler, breast and/or vascular ultrasound
- Prefer BCLS
